Quotes by Nikita Khrushchev, Speech in Yugoslavia, Aug. 24, 1963
"I once said, "We will bury you," and I got into trouble with it. Of course we will not bury you with a shovel. Your own working class will bury you."
By Nikita Khrushchev, Speech in Yugoslavia, Aug. 24, 1963
